Что такое DNS: фундаментальное понятие структуры доменных названий

Что такое DNS: фундаментальное понятие структуры доменных названий

DNS является собой распределенную структуру, которая осуществляет преобразование доступных человеку доменных названий в цифровые идентификаторы сетевых сетей. Система доменных наименований действует как всемирный каталог интернета, связывающий символьные адреса с их реальным местоположением в сети.

Каждый компьютер в интернете идентифицируется уникальным числовым адресом. Пользователям сложно запоминать такие числовые комбинации для доступа к ресурсам. казино онлайн решает эту проблему, позволяя задействовать памятные символьные названия вместо цифровых цепочек.

Принцип работы базируется на распределенной базе данных, хранящей соответствия между доменными названиями и сетевыми адресами. База данных размещена по множеству серверов по всему миру, что гарантирует устойчивость и быстродействие.

Структура доменных наименований была разработана в 1983 году для замещения устаревшего способа хранения адресов в текстовых файлах. Современная архитектура позволяет автоматизировать процесс и обрабатывать миллиарды запросов ежедневно.

Зачем требуется DNS: преобразование доменных наименований в IP-адреса

Основная задача системы заключается в конвертации символьных адресов веб-ресурсов в числовые идентификаторы, доступные сетевому оборудованию. Без такого преобразования пользователям пришлось бы удерживать длинные последовательности чисел для каждого сайта.

IP-адрес является собой уникальный цифровой код устройства в сети. Адреса четвертой версии протокола состоят из четырёх групп чисел, разделенных точками. Адреса шестой версии включают восемь групп шестнадцатеричных знаков. Удержание таких комбинаций вызывает значительные неудобства.

Система доменных имён исключает необходимость удержания числовых адресов. Юзер набирает доступное имя, а игровые автоматы автоматически определяет соответствующий адрес. Процесс преобразования происходит за доли секунды.

Добавочное преимущество состоит в гибкости управления адресами. Владелец ресурса может сменить числовой адрес сервера без изменения доменного имени. Посетители продолжат использовать знакомое наименование, а система отправит их на новый адрес.

Иерархическая архитектура DNS: корневые серверы, домены верхнего уровня и зоны

Система доменных имён организована по иерархическому принципу, напоминающему перевёрнутое дерево. На верхушке иерархии располагается корневая зона, обозначаемая точкой. Корневая зона хранит информацию о серверах доменов верхнего уровня.

Корневые серверы являются собой первый уровень инфраструктуры. В свете функционирует тринадцать групп корневых серверов, маркируемых буквами от A до M. Каждая группа содержит множество физических серверов для обеспечения отказоустойчивости.

Домены верхнего уровня составляют второй уровень иерархии. Имеются национальные домены, привязанные к государствам, и общие домены для разных категорий. Национальные домены применяют двухбуквенные коды, а общие используют тематические маркировки.

Ниже находятся домены второго уровня, которые регистрируют фирмы и частные лица. Домены третьего уровня формируются для создания субдоменов. казино онлайн даёт организовать адресное пространство логически и результативно. Зоны ответственности передаются от верхних уровней к нижним, обеспечивая децентрализованное контроль.

Основные типы DNS-серверов: корневые, авторитетные и рекурсивные резолверы

Инфраструктура структуры доменных имён включает несколько типов серверов, каждый из которых выполняет специфические задачи. Корневые серверы отвечают за начальный стадию обработки запросов и направляют их к серверам доменов верхнего уровня. Эти серверы хранят лишь ссылки на следующий уровень иерархии.

Авторитетные серверы содержат итоговую данные о определенных доменах. Владельцы доменов размещают записи на авторитетных серверах, которые выдают надежные информацию о соответствии названий и адресов. онлайн казино обеспечивает достоверность данных для своей зоны ответственности.

Рекурсивные резолверы осуществляют целый цикл поиска данных от имени пользователя. Резолвер последовательно обращается к корневым серверам, серверам верхнего уровня и авторитетным серверам. Интернет-провайдеры как правило выдают рекурсивные резолверы своим абонентам.

Кэширующие серверы хранят полученные ответы для ускорения дальнейших запросов. Сохранённая данные применяется повторно без обращения к авторитетным источникам. Время хранения колеблется от минут до дней.

Как функционирует DNS-запрос: маршрут от обозревателя юзера до авторитетного сервера

Процесс преобразования доменного имени стартует, когда юзер вводит адрес ресурса в обозреватель. Браузер проверяет местный кэш на наличие сохранённой информации об этом домене. Если сведения отсутствуют или устарели, обозреватель посылает запрос рекурсивному резолверу.

Рекурсивный резолвер проверяет собственный кэш. При отсутствии актуальной информации резолвер обращается к корневому серверу. Корневой сервер предоставляет адрес сервера домена верхнего уровня.

Резолвер посылает следующий запрос серверу домена верхнего уровня. Этот сервер возвращает адрес авторитетного сервера, отвечающего за запрашиваемую зону. игровые автоматы последовательно проходит через несколько уровней иерархии для получения корректного ответа.

Авторитетный сервер предоставляет финальную данные о соответствии доменного имени и числового адреса. Резолвер получает ответ, сохраняет его в кэше и отправляет обозревателю. Браузер применяет полученный адрес для создания соединения с сервером.

Целый процесс занимает миллисекунды благодаря кэшированию. Повторные запросы обрабатываются быстрее из-за использования сохранённых информации.

Типы DNS-записей и другие ключевые ресурсы

Система доменных названий использует разные типы записей для хранения информации о доменах. Каждый тип записи служит определённой задаче и содержит особые информацию. Авторитетные серверы содержат записи в зонных файлах.

Основные типы записей включают следующие категории:

  • A-запись связывает доменное имя с адресом четвёртой версии протокола
  • AAAA-запись указывает на адрес шестой версии протокола для поддержки нынешних стандартов
  • CNAME-запись создает псевдоним домена, перенаправляя запросы на другое имя
  • MX-запись указывает почтовые серверы, принимающие электронную корреспонденцию для домена
  • TXT-запись содержит текстовую данные для проверки владения доменом и конфигурации почтовых политик
  • NS-запись указывает авторитетные серверы, отвечающие за конкретную зону

Параметр TTL определяет время сохранения записи в кэше резолверов. Короткие значения позволяют быстро обновлять информацию, но увеличивают нагрузку. Долгие значения снижают количество запросов, но замедляют распространение изменений. казино онлайн нуждается равновесия между актуальностью данных и производительностью структуры.

Кэширование в DNS: как оно ускоряет открытие сайтов и уменьшает нагрузку на сеть

Кэширование представляет собой механизм временного хранения полученных ответов на запросы. Резолверы сохраняют данные о соответствии доменных имен и числовых адресов в местной памяти. При повторном запросе резолвер использует сохранённые данные вместо выполнения полного цикла запросов.

Механизм кэширования значительно ускоряет процесс загрузки веб-страниц. Первый запрос к домену нуждается обращения к нескольким уровням серверов и занимает десятки миллисекунд. Последующие запросы обрабатываются за единицы миллисекунд. онлайн казино снижает время отклика структуры в десятки раз.

Кэширование снижает нагрузку на инфраструктуру системы доменных имён. Без кэширования каждый запрос генерировал бы трафик к корневым и авторитетным серверам. Сохранение ответов даёт обрабатывать большинство запросов местно, сберегая пропускную способность и вычислительные ресурсы.

Время жизни кэшированных записей определяется параметром TTL. По истечении указанного времени резолвер стирает устаревшую данные и запрашивает свежие данные. Правильная конфигурация обеспечивает равновесие между производительностью и своевременностью обновлений.

Главные задачи DNS

Основная задача системы доменных имён состоит в обеспечении конвертации текстовых адресов в числовые адреса сетевых узлов. Преобразование позволяет пользователям оперировать с доступными текстовыми наименованиями вместо сложных цифровых последовательностей. Структура выполняет миллиарды таких трансформаций каждодневно.

Структура обеспечивает распределённое сохранение данных о доменах. Информация размещаются на множестве серверов в различных географических местах, что предотвращает потерю данных при отказах. Распределённая архитектура гарантирует доступность сервиса даже при сбое части инфраструктуры.

Маршрутизация электронной почты представляет собой важную функцию системы. MX-записи указывают почтовые серверы, принимающие корреспонденцию для определённого домена. казино онлайн обеспечивает надёжную функционирование электронной почты в мировом масштабе.

Система выполняет функцию распределения нагрузки между серверами. Один домен может содержать несколько записей с различными адресами. Резолверы распределяют запросы между указанными адресами, предотвращая перегрузку. Данный подход увеличивает отказоустойчивость и производительность веб-сервисов.

Возможные проблемы с DNS и их воздействие на доступность сайтов

Сбои в работе системы доменных имён приводят к недоступности веб-ресурсов для пользователей. Даже при нормальной работе веб-серверов сложности с преобразованием имен делают сайты недоступными. онлайн казино является критически значимым элементом инфраструктуры сети.

Наиболее частые сложности содержат следующие категории:

  • Некорректная конфигурация записей приводит к ошибкам трансформации названий и недоступности служб
  • Окончание срока регистрации домена вызывает удаление записей и тотальную потерю доступа к сайту
  • DDoS-атаки на серверы создают перегрузку инфраструктуры и замедляют обработку запросов
  • Отравление кэша резолверов заменяет корректные адреса, перенаправляя пользователей на вредоносные ресурсы
  • Сбои авторитетных серверов делают информацию о домене временно недоступной

Сложности распространения изменений возникают из-за кэширования устаревших данных. После обновления записей резолверы продолжают применять старую информацию до окончания времени жизни. Период распространения изменений может достигать суток в зависимости от параметров TTL. Планирование обновлений способствует уменьшить отрицательное воздействие на доступность игровые автоматы.

  • Partager sur

À lire également